Éviter le changement du curseur sur les champs de texte dynamique dans Flash CS3
-
06-09-2019 - |
Question
J'ai un champ de texte dynamique à l'intérieur d'un symbole MovieClip. Chaque fois que le pointeur de la souris survole le symbole, le curseur se transforme en curseur d'édition de texte en forme de I. Cela peut être une question stupide, mais est-il un moyen d'éviter cela? Même en utilisant mouse.hide()
maintient le curseur « I » d'apparaître.
La solution
Avez-vous essayé de placer la propriété sélectionnable du TextField false? Cela empêchera l'utilisateur de glisser la souris pour sélectionner le texte (ils ne peuvent donc pas copier dans le presse-papiers), mais je crois que cela devrait également empêcher le curseur de changer.
Autres conseils
mc.selectable = false;
Pour CS4: Dans la boîte de propriétés est une icône (petit bouton) qui est disponible lorsque vous avez le champ de texte sélectionné, que vous pouvez activer et désactiver pour déterminer si le texte peut être sélectionné. Ce bouton est situé sous anti-alias dans la zone des propriétés.